The Brazil ultrasound devices for pediatric radiology market is experiencing steady growth driven by factors such as increasing prevalence of pediatric diseases, technological advancements in ultrasound imaging, and rising healthcare expenditure. The market is witnessing a shift towards portable and handheld ultrasound devices due to their ease of use and convenience in pediatric settings. Key players in the market are focusing on developing innovative ultrasound technologies tailored for pediatric patients, including high-resolution imaging and advanced software capabilities for accurate diagnosis. Regulatory initiatives promoting the adoption of ultrasound devices in pediatric radiology are further propelling market growth. However, challenges such as high cost of advanced ultrasound systems and limited reimbursement policies may hinder market expansion. Overall, the Brazil ultrasound devices for pediatric radiology market presents opportunities for manufacturers to introduce specialized devices catering to the unique needs of pediatric patients.

In Brazil, government policies related to the ultrasound devices for pediatric radiology market primarily focus on ensuring the safety, efficacy, and quality of medical devices. The Brazilian Health Regulatory Agency (ANVISA) regulates the registration, importation, and distribution of ultrasound devices to ensure compliance with safety standards and quality control measures. Additionally, the government provides incentives for technological innovation and research in the healthcare sector to support advancements in pediatric radiology. Import taxes and tariffs may also impact the market, influencing the cost and availability of ultrasound devices for pediatric radiology in Brazil. Overall, government policies aim to promote access to high-quality medical technologies while safeguarding the health and well-being of pediatric patients.
